Patent number: 8834400Abstract: Artificial kidney for gradual, and at least semi-continuous, blood treatment, wherein a blood stream is fed from a body of a living human or animal being into the artificial kidney, where anticoagulation is first effected, blood cells and molecules of large and medium molecular weight, such as proteins, are then primarily separated from plasma and fed back to the blood stream, regulating a water and salt balance by diverting excess plasma water and further removing from the blood stream, plasma or plasma water accumulated and toxic substances, by removal of specific electrolytes and waste products and wherein purified or partially purified plasma and plasma water is being carried back to the blood tract of the body.Type: GrantFiled: May 9, 2012Date of Patent: September 16, 2014Assignee: Relitech B.V.Inventors: Franciscus Peter Houwen, Henk Van Middendorp, Jacobus Cornelis Musters

Publication number: 20110161016Abstract: The invention relates to a system and method for analyzing a fluctuating flow of a mixture of gases having an optionally variable frequency. The system can be used to determine momentary presence and quantity of at least one selected gaseous component in the fluctuating flow. The system uses at least one electronic sensor adapted to generate a measurement signal representative of at least one of the presence and quantity of the at least one gaseous component. The at least one electronic sensor has a response rate slower than the frequency of the fluctuating flow and the measurement signal is subjected to a correction to construct a momentary corrected signal that equals, or at least closely resembles, at least one of the momentary presence and quantity of the at least one gaseous component. In particular the correction includes a compilation of inverse filtering and moving average filtering.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 10, 2009Publication date: June 30, 2011Applicant: Relitech B.V.Inventors: Henk Van Middendorp, Johannes Martinus Esse Van Den Burg, Adrianus Lambertus Johannes Maria Nikkelen, Gerrit Van Den Brink
